Hi I have a motec m4 where I do not have more outputs available and want to plug in the original tachometer in the car. The original tachometer was connected directly at the ignition coil but now I have 4 ignition coils connected in waste spark. can i hook up tachometer wire on ign 1 on motecet and get the rev counter to work?

To drive a tacho from wasted spark coils you need to use a "ignition combiner" or sometimes called "tacho adaptor". Motec have them: http://www.motec.com.au/filedownload.ph ... docid=1203, you can find schematics online if you want to make one yourself, or available from companies like MSD also.

You may find the tacho in the car has an adjustable pot inside it that will allow you to adjust the reading for the reduced number of pulses from a single coil.

Or you could perhaps feed the 4 ignition outputs into a 4 channel amp, then combine the amp outputs to run the tacho ?

That should keep the ecu outputs isolated from the combined trigger.
